The LX range wick specifically manufactured for moulded / pillar candles. The self-trimming wick stance minimizes or eliminates carbon deposit formation and greatly reduces afterglow. We supply this wick in 10m lengths, NOTE that the sustainers are sold separately.
The LX wicks combine the highest grade wick materials, state of the art braiding and spooling technology as well as tried, tested and approved chemical treatments to provide the cleanest and safest possible burn in the materials in question. The materials and processes also ensure consistent product quality from start to finish and from batch to batch.

Wick Size Burning Guide
LX-Series Burn Diameters
Sizes | Yield figures m/kg | Candle diameters mm * |
LX 14 | 1104 | 55 |
LX 16 | 970 | 65 |
LX 18 | 890 | 75 |
LX 22 | 655 | 80+ |
* The candle diameters listed are suggestions based on standard results. They should be taken as a starting point for testing purposes only, as burning rates may well differ due to variations between different candle systems.
